Recyclers are giving residents in Carson a reason to get rid of their telephone books. Pacific Bell Directory and GTE California have launched a campaign in conjunction with the city that urges residents to drop off books in exchange for a $5 discount at the Dominguez Golf and Practice Center.

The old South Bay Phone Book Recycling Program is asking for the used phone books as the new books are distributed, said Heather Mindel-Plutt, a regional recycling manager at Pacific Bell. The recycled books will be turned into billing envelopes for the company--300 envelopes per four-pound book.

Meanwhile, Inglewood residents can also recycle their phone books, but only for altruistic reasons. The satisfaction of helping reduce strain on landfills is apparently the only incentive because no discount coupons are in the offing.
